Mahathir advises local Muslims
KUALA LUMPUR (DPA): Malaysia's Prime Minister Mahathir Mohamad on Thursday encouraged Malaysian Muslims to practice their religion in full view of all, so that suspicions and misconceptions could be avoided.
Mahathir was speaking at the opening of the International Conference of Religious Studies Meeting the Millennium which is aimed at promoting peace and creating an understanding between various religious denominations.
Asia's longest reigning democratically elected leader said that such steps would avoid undue reactions and allay the false fears that Malaysia might impose Islam on the non-Muslim minorities.
Almost 500 delegates from as far afield as Taiwan and Hong Kong are attending the conference.
